Re: How to access result files from test
Bitbar has support for downloading the test run artifacts through an API. curl -u <bitbar_api_key>: -X GET https://cloud.bitbar.com/api/v2/users/<userId>/projects/<projectId>/runs/<runId>/device-sessions/<deviceSessionId>/output-file-set/files If Appium produces txt and png files Appium cloud-side(server-side) framework, you can copy those files to sandbox/output-files folder in your run-tests.sh script to be able to see it in results. Bitbar supports Xamarin.UITest framework through Appium Server Side framework through Automation tab. You can upload your application apk/ipa file and upload Xamarin.UITest test binaries from debug or release folder in a zip package to the platform and use Appium Server-Side framework to execute your scripts.
